Tyrese Proctor participating in warmups ahead of Miami game despite recent concussion

The Duke Blue Devils got a boost of good news on Wednesday night ahead of their matchup against the Miami Hurricanes. Sophomore point guard Tyrese Proctor, who suffered a concussion in their game against Wake Forest, was seen participating in warm-ups with the team ahead of their contest with the Hurricanes. That’s according to the Duke Basketball Twitter account.

Proctor has averaged 10.0 points, 2.9 rebounds, and 3.5 assists per game for the Blue Devils this year. He’s had two games where he’s poured in over 20 points, Louisville (24 points) and La Salle (22 points). Proctor drilled four of ten threes against Louisville, while also dishing out four assists. He didn’t score any points against Wake Forest, but he grabbed four rebounds and dished out two assists. Proctor also had to miss the Florida State game (on February 17th).

Tyrese Proctor attended NBA Global Academy

Like most of the Duke roster, Proctor was a highly rated prospect coming out of high school. He attended the NBA Global Academy and was rated a four-star recruit and the No. 47 overall player in the country, according to the On3 Industry Rankings for the 2022 cycle.

The Miami Hurricanes received some unfortunate injury news on Wednesday night ahead of the game. According to Jon Rothstein, The Hurricanes will be without the services of star guard Nijel Pack in a game with potentially major tournament implications.

Miami’s Nijel Pack (lower body) is OUT for tonight’s game against Duke, per Jim Larranaga. [He] has not played since 2/14… Averages 13.7 PPG,” said Rothstein via X.

Pack has missed the last two games for Miami. And in both contests against Clemson and Boston College, the Hurricanes suffered back-to-back losses. Currently, Miami is on a four-game losing streak and is 1-4 since entering the month of February.

The status of forward Matthew Cleveland is also in question for Wednesday night’s game against Duke after he did not practice or participate in team shoot around the last two days. Currently, his status for the contest is listed as questionable with an illness, according to Larranaga.
